JOB TITLE: ATF Compliance Lead
JOB SUMMARY
This role is responsible for maintaining compliance for Diamondback Firearms. This role will be working closely with the COO for Diamondback Firearms and the compliance department for our other companies. This role will ensure that the company and employees are maintaining ATF compliance.
POSITION QUALIFICATIONS/REQUIREMENTS

  • 3+ years of experience working in ATF Compliance
  • 1+ years of experience working in a leadership role in a manufacturing environment
  • Excellent understanding of ATF and all regulations impacting products Diamondback Firearms manufactures 
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office (Excel, Word, PowerPoint, Outlook, etc.)
  • Proficient in bound book software

CORE DUTIES

  • Perform physical inventory counts 
  • Acquire, dispose, and model convert serialized items
  • Oversee all bound book transactions
  • Oversee the shipment of all repairs and warranty replacements
  • Oversee all 4473 transactions, record in bound book, and store in appropriate manner as outlined in ATF procedures
  • Oversee the transfer of products between DBF and vendors for external processes
  • Crosstrain compliance team members in all areas of ATF compliance
  • Ensure lowers are destroyed timely and correctly 
  • Train all employees relating to compliance and their responsibilities (all companies / all shifts)
  • Ensure that all products are properly labeled when item is not for sale/personal collection
  • Verify that all vendors are sending the appropriate paperwork with shipments and they are within their allotted serial numbers as listed on the variances
  • Create and maintain manuals for compliance processes and procedures as needed
  • Maintain shared spreadsheets used by multiple departments and create new ones as necessary
  • Work with shipping department to ensure that all shipments meet ATF requirements
  • Ensure that all records are maintained as outlined by ATF
  • Research and answer compliance related questions whether by our employees or external vendors
  • File lost/stolen reports as necessary and ensure that correct LEO departments are notified, and the correct paperwork is filed
  • Gather required information for ATF traces from EBB and provide ATF with information for old transactions from QuickBooks
  • Handle all day-to-day compliance tasks that are not outlined above

What We Do

Diamondback Firearms is a manufacturer based in Cocoa, Florida, specializing in the production of high-quality, precision-engineered firearms, including rifles, pistols, and suppressors. Originally founded in 2009, the company has grown from its roots in airboat manufacturing to become a recognized name in the firearms industry, focusing on American-made products for various shooters and law enforcement support.
